Understanding Kombucha Flavor Profiles

Before diving into pairings, it helps to know what makes each Wild Alchemy Kombucha unique. The Ginger & Turmeric 250ml blend is robust and slightly spicy, with the heat of ginger and the earthy bitterness of turmeric. This flavor works well against bold, savory, or fatty foods, cutting through richness and adding a bright note. It also has natural anti-inflammatory properties that complement heavier meals.

The Jasmine 250ml variety is light and aromatic, with a floral sweetness that feels almost tea-like. It pairs beautifully with subtle flavors—think steamed fish, fresh spring rolls, or citrus-based desserts. Its gentle fizz and low sweetness make it an excellent palette cleanser between courses. By recognizing these traits, you can choose the right bottle for your menu.

  • Ginger & Turmeric: bold, spicy, earthy — ideal for hearty dishes
  • Jasmine: delicate, floral, sweet — perfect for light or aromatic foods

Pairing Ginger & Turmeric Kombucha with Meals

Ginger & Turmeric kombucha is a powerhouse partner for spicy, smoky, or umami-rich foods. Try it alongside a Thai green curry or a Mexican mole — the ginger heat matches the chillies while the turmeric rounds out the spice. It also stands up to grilled meats like lamb chops or barbecued chicken, where the acidity of the kombucha cuts through charred flavors. For a vegetarian option, pair it with roasted root vegetables drizzled with tahini.

Another delightful combination is with aged cheeses or charcuterie boards. The effervescence acts like a palate cleanser between bites of creamy brie or salty prosciutto. You can even use Ginger & Turmeric kombucha in marinades or dressings for an extra flavor punch. This versatility makes it a go-to for dinner parties and weeknight cooking alike.

Pairing Jasmine Kombucha with Lighter Fare

Jasmine kombucha shines alongside delicate dishes where floral notes can shine. Pair it with steamed dumplings, shrimp ceviche, or a spring salad with edible flowers and citrus vinaigrette. Its subtle sweetness complements mild seafood like cod or scallops, especially when cooked with a touch of ginger and soy. The floral aroma also enhances Asian-inspired bowls with rice noodles, bok choy, and sesame.

For dessert, Jasmine kombucha pairs surprisingly well with fruit tarts, panna cotta, or coconut sorbet. The bubbles lift the sugar and prevent cloying sweetness. You can even prepare a simple kombucha cocktail by mixing Jasmine with sparkling water and a splash of lime for a refreshing aperitif. This flavor is all about elegance and balance.

  • Try Jasmine kombucha with Thai basil rolls or cucumber salad for a crisp match
  • Avoid overly heavy or spicy dishes that might mask its floral bouquet

General Tips for Serving Kombucha with Meals

To get the most out of your Wild Alchemy Kombucha, serve it chilled but not ice-cold, as extreme cold can dull its flavor. Use a tulip glass or a wine stem to concentrate the aromas, especially for the Jasmine variety. Always pour gently to preserve carbonation, and consider pairing it as you would a fine tea or a light white wine.

When planning a multi-course meal, start with Jasmine kombucha as a palate cleanser or alongside appetizers, then move to Ginger & Turmeric with the main course. This progression lets each flavor shine without overwhelming your taste buds. And don’t forget — kombucha is also a great digestive aid, so serving it at the end of a heavy meal can help settle your stomach.

  • Store opened bottles in the fridge and consume within 3–5 days for best fizz
  • Garnish with fresh herbs or a slice of citrus to echo the kombucha's notes

Sample Meal Pairing Ideas to Try

Here are two easy menus to inspire your next meal. For a cozy dinner, start with a bowl of miso soup, followed by grilled salmon with roasted asparagus, and pair each course with Ginger & Turmeric Kombucha. The ginger complements the fish while the turmeric echoes the earthy miso. End with a small slice of dark chocolate — the kombucha's acidity cuts the cacao's bitterness.

For a fresh lunch, assemble a Vietnamese banh mi with pickled vegetables and cilantro, served alongside Jasmine Kombucha. The floral notes lift the herbs, and the effervescence balances the bread's heft. You can also add a side of mango slices for a sweet finish. Both pairings are easy to execute and highlight the versatility of Wild Alchemy Kombucha in daily life.
